  3. Step 1: Do an initial tuberculin skin test (Mantoux, 5 TU PPD). Read results 48-72 hours later. Step 2: If the results from Step 1 is 0-9mm of induration: Do a second tuberculin skin test in the other arm 7 to 21 days after Step 1.

  4. 14 maj 2024 · The TB skin test (also known as the Mantoux tuberculin skin test or TST) is one method of determining whether a person is infected with TB bacteria. Reliable administration and reading of the TB skin test requires standardization of procedures, training, supervision, and practice.
